Romantic Story #37

Nov 1957 · Charlton · 0.10 USD
☆ Be the first to review + Add to your collection — Join free

A woman spends her days at a real estate office admiring a house she cannot afford to buy until a man she has fallen for offers to purchase it and give it to her. When she visits the beautiful home with fresh flowers and kitchen design, she realizes he has been studying art under the tutelage of another woman named Hilda and becomes jealous of their relationship. At a sailing outing followed by lunch in town, the man proposes to the woman, declaring his love despite his artistic pursuits, and they kiss as she accepts his proposal.

Contains 5 stories
My Love, My Own
6 pp · Romance

June, a devoted woman, struggles with doubt about her relationship with Dr. Frank Bellows, haunted by the knowledge that he was once engaged to another patient, Helen Conway. When Frank fails to call after a late-night emergency, June fears he’s returning to Helen—only to learn he was at the hospital saving her life, and that his love for her is real.

A Lover's Shrine
5 pp · Romance

Rose, still grieving her fiancé Chick, refuses to sell the house they planned to share, maintaining a shrine to their love. A man named Hal Sanders, who was Chick’s friend in the service, begins visiting her, gradually helping her find peace and a new beginning without betraying her past.

A Picture of Love
5 pp · Romance

Hilda, a young woman with a knack for getting lost in thought, keeps running into Bob Martin, a painter who’s both exasperated and charmed by her. As she pretends to study art in his class, her real focus is on him—until a chance encounter with a dealer reveals her secret: she’s been quietly selling his work to support their future.

Forbidden
6 pp · Romance

Norma, a young woman navigating town gossip, finds herself drawn to Tip Nebart, the local "bad boy" everyone warns her about. As their friendship deepens through shared moments—like a near-drowning rescue and a playful dare to shock the townspeople—their growing connection challenges the rumors that keep them apart. Though the town whispers, Norma begins to see past the reputation, and when Tip finally asks her to marry him, their bond feels like a quiet rebellion against the very judgments meant to keep them apart.

Flight from Love
3 pp · Romance

A young woman flees New York after a painful breakup, seeking solitude at a women-only hotel and later on a deserted beach, determined to escape men and the memories of her past. But when a familiar figure appears, claiming to have followed her across the country, she’s forced to confront the truth about her feelings—and the man she thought she’d left behind.
